如何举报 TP钱包最新版下载 收款地址 TP钱包最新版下载 是一款虚拟货币钱包应用,怎么举报 TP钱包最新版下载 收款...
区块链是一种分布式账本技术,通过去中心化的方式实现数据的可信和不可篡改。它是由一系列区块组成,每个区块中包含了一些交易记录以及前一个区块的哈希值,确保了数据的安全性和完整性。
Go语言是一门简洁高效的静态类型语言,具有卓越的并发性能和良好的内存管理能力,同时支持跨平台开发。这些特点使得Go语言成为了开发区块链应用的理想选择。
在Go语言中,可以利用其并发性能和跨平台特性开发各种区块链应用,比如数字货币、智能合约、供应链追溯等。Go语言提供了丰富的库和框架,使得开发者能够更加轻松地实现区块链应用的各种功能。
Go语言提供了许多与区块链相关的库和框架,比如Hyperledger Fabric、Ethereum的Go语言实现、Tendermint等。这些工具和框架为开发者提供了区块链底层协议的封装和接口,并提供了丰富的开发文档和示例,方便开发者进行区块链应用的开发。
在开发区块链应用时,除了掌握Go语言的基础知识外,还需要了解区块链的基本原理和相关的密码学知识。同时,合理设计数据结构、实现高效的共识算法以及保证系统的安全性和可扩展性也是开发区块链应用的关键技术。
随着区块链技术的不断发展和Go语言的广泛应用,区块链在Go语言中的应用前景非常广阔。Go语言具有良好的生态系统和丰富的开发工具,能够帮助开发者更加便捷地实现高性能、安全可靠的区块链应用。